Probing Transversity in Electroproduction of Two Vector Mesons

Electroproduction of two vector mesons with a large rapidity gap between them provides the first feasible selective access to chiral-odd GPDs. The scattering amplitude of the process $ γ^* N \to ρ_L^0 ρ_T^+ N'$ may be represented as a convolution of an impact factor describing the $γ^* \to ρ_L^0$ transition and an amplitude describing the $N\to ρ_T^+ N'$ transition, analogously to deeply exclusive electroproduction of a meson, the virtual photon being replaced by a Pomeron. The production of a transversely polarized vector meson $ρ_T^+$ selects a chiral-odd GPD in the proton.
